الگوریتم بهینه سازی استوار

v.fallahnejad

عضو جدید
سلام می خواستم یک سری اطلاعات در مورد بهینه سازی استوار بگیرم. اطلاعات من در حد جستجوهای معمولیه. یعنی چند روزه دارم روش کار می کنم ولی به نتیجه زیادی نرسیدم. دوستان اگه میتونن کمک کنند ممنون می شم.
 

v.fallahnejad

عضو جدید
دوستان می تونید در مورد درک مطلب زیر کمک بفرمایید . ممنون


بهینه سازی پایدار (Robust Optimization)

مسئله بهینه سازی زیر را در نظر بگیرید:
MAX x+y
s.t
1x<=1
1y<=1
x,y>0
در این حالت که ضریب x و y در محدودیت ها یک است، جواب بهینه x=1 , y=1 خواهد بود. اما در صورتی که یکی از این ضرایب عوض شود، چه اتفاقی برای جواب بهینه خواهد افتاد؟
به سادگی مشاهده می شود که با تغییر مقدار هر یک از این ضریب ها، مقدار بهینه متغیرها و تابع هدف تغییر خواهد یافت. در بهینه سازی استوار به دنبال پاسخی هستیم که در دامنه ای از تغییرات ضرایب تغییر نکند. به عبارتی می توان گفت بهینه سازی محافظه کارانه!

اگر مسئله فوق به صورت زیر نوشته شود، یک بهینه سازی استوار خواهد بود:

MAX x+y
s.t
ax<=1
by<=1
بازای هر a , b زیرمجموعه P
x,y>0
تأثیر پارامترهای مدل بر جواب نهایی موضوعی همیشگی بوده که در بهینه سازی با عنوان تحلیل حساسیت کارهایی در این زمینه انجام گرفته است. در بهنیه سازی تصادفی (Stochastic) عدم قطعیت به صورت توابع احتمالی تشریح می شد.
 
بالا